Base truck I a 2017 TRD Offroad, it was a toss up between this and my 17 4Runner, but the taco has a lot of Offroad equipment built in.
The going in list
Wheels; 17x8 steel tundra wheels, bent is just bent, cracked aluminum doesn’t hold air
Tire; 33/10.5r17 kenda klever RT
Suspension; ome front- 886 springs, 90000 shocks, total chaos upper and lower control arms. Rear ome el096r springs and 60091 shocks as well as airbags
Going to 4.88 pinion gears, not sure what Toyota was thinking with 3.73.
Other gear at this point;
Arb compressor, snorkel, decked bed storage, RCI bed rack with hutch rtt, arb rear diff breather, 12k winch
Some add on bed stiffeners, and additional recovery points, and drive train skid plates
Addicted desert front bumper
Communications will be ham and gps messenger, my do cb for local chatter

How do you like the tires? There isn't much info on them out there. I just ordered them in 35x10.5r17 and should be able to pick them up next week. Narrow 35 and 33 inch sizes are awesome! Also they are super cheap for offroad tires and have nice aggressive looking sidewalls. The gamble seemed worth it for purchasing. Fingers crossed they turn out OK.
 
They are great, way under rated in us. Aggressive side wall is for low pressure grip. 3ply side wall is very strong, so far good on rock, gravel, asphalt, and mud. For me it was the best all around tire to get me there and get through it as well.
